1 Dead, 8 Injured in Traffic Accidents Following the Prophet Noah Commemoration Ceremony in Şırnak

The traffic accidents that occurred following the traditional Prophet Noah Commemoration Ceremony held on Cudi Mountain in Şırnak turned into a major tragedy. A total of four separate accidents occurred, involving citizens returning from the region. As a result of these chain-reaction accidents, 1 person lost their life and 8 different individuals sustained various injuries, according to initial reports. At the time of the accident, health, gendarmerie, and fire brigade teams were immediately dispatched to the scene. A rapid search and rescue operation was initiated in the area, and the injured were transported to the nearest medical facilities.
The Prophet Noah Commemoration Ceremony was held on Cudi Mountain with a massive attendance this year, just as it is every year. The event brought together thousands of people both to fulfill a religious duty and to provide a regional gathering. The peaceful and enthusiastic atmosphere of the ceremony was overshadowed by the start of the return journeys at the end of the event. The return of the participants to city centers via the same route amidst heavy traffic increased the vehicle density on the roads. Unfortunately, this density and adverse road conditions are considered to be one of the main causes of the four consecutive accidents.
It is known that authorized teams have launched a comprehensive investigation into the details of the four separate accidents. Gendarmerie teams increased security measures on the routes where the accidents occurred, reducing traffic flow to a single lane and tightening road safety inspections. A continuous flow of information is being provided by hospitals in the region regarding the identity of the deceased citizen and the health conditions of the injured. Authorities warned drivers to be much more cautious, especially in winding areas such as plateau and mountain roads. Highway teams are also continuing their work in the area to remove the vehicles involved in the accidents and fully reopen the roads to traffic.
Cudi Mountain is one of the most prominent spots in Şırnak, known for its historical and cultural significance as well as its challenging geographical structure. The belief that Prophet Noah's ark ran aground on this mountain makes the region a spiritual center for the local people and visitors. The commemoration events held every year in September have evolved beyond being merely a religious ritual, transforming into a significant social event that reinforces the cultural identity of the region.
